Living Here
Bororen is a suburb of Queensland, home to about 399 people, with a median age of 51. The typical household earns around $1,361 a week, with median rent near $250 a week. Most homes are houses. About 80% of households own their home and 15% rent. Most workers drive to work. Common community backgrounds include Australian, English, Irish. On the ABS socio-economic scale it sits in decile 2 of 10 nationally — a more disadvantaged area.
